Abstract:
This study was a quantitative research whose objective was to study factors affecting the Japaneses intent to rent a home condominium in the business area of Sriracha District. The sample consisted of 385 Japanese migrants employed in the business area of Sriracha District. Statistics used in Data analysis were t-test, F-test (One-way ANOVA) and multiple regression analysis. The results of the study revealed that the majority of respondents were male Japanese people who were 36-45 years old. For their career, they were company employees whose title was chief. Their average monthly income was more than 100,000 baht and there were two members living in the family. For their lifestyle, most Japanese respondents frequent active activity was sports. Their interest was travelling to the major natural sites of Thailand. For the opinion on living in Thailand, they preferred using the service in the stores and the restaurants where the staff could provide information in Japanese. For the marketing mix (4C), consumers demand and needs had positive effect on the Japaneses intent to rent condo home annually at the statistical significance level of .05. Consumer's cost to satisfy negatively affected the Japaneses intent to rent a home condominium in Sriracha District at the statistical significance level of 0.5
